Docent Council/Historical School Tours

You'll make a difference in students' lives as you teach them the history of Kern County and the West. Through your interpretation of Black Gold: The Oil Experience, Native American Life, One Room School, Journey to the Past or Frontier Life, docentpic1: history comes alive! Our ability to offer school tour programs is entirely dependent on the availability of trained volunteers, or docents. More docents are needed. Special Exhibition Docent

Bring the spirit of the Kern County Museum's special exhibitions to life. From exhibitions displaying photographs from the New York Times Photo Archives to local artifacts exploring the settlements of Kern County, you'll be trained to provide insightful information, giving our exhibitions new meaning to our visitors.
